页面设计器
1 功能介绍
在苍穹新版开发平台中,业务对象建模主要围绕的是企业的单据(业务截体)与基础资料(业务控制)维度对业务进行建模。它是特定的业务场景的业务逻辑与界面的抽象。业务对象包含了有业务语义实体以及用户操作时的页面布局,业务对象管理包括实体设计和页面设计两大组成部分。
在页面设计器中,可进行页面建模、页面规则、批量编辑、插件、基本信息管理。一个实体可对应多个页面布局,可在页面设计器中继承布局,以及设置默认布局。
升级项标题 | 优化点说明 |
页面设计器全新升级 |
|
交互与视觉前瞻 |
|
功能升级 |
|
控件与优化 |
|
页面设计器页面结构:
页面设计器访问路径:
点击业务对象列表的【布局】操作,打开该业务对象的默认布局,进入页面设计器;
点击【页面】页签,点击相应的页面编码,打开该页面,进入页面设计器。
2 应用场景
页面设计器用于模型分离的开发场景,样式布局的开发者可专注于页面建模、页面规则、批量编辑、基本信息管理等交互显示方案的配置,无需考虑后台取数逻辑,降低页面和实体的开发耦合度,提升开发效率。页面设计器亦实现了继承布局和页面切换管理的需求。
3 主要操作
页面切换及管理
页面切换
点击页面设计器顶部页面切换下拉菜单(包含该业务对象全部默认布局),可切换页面为其他默认布局。如需切换为非默认布局,可点击【更多布局】按钮,打开布局弹窗,选择对应布局即可。
页面管理
点击【更多布局】按钮,打开布局弹窗,即可对该业务对象的全部布局进行管理。目前支持单据PC表单/列表、基础资料表单/列表的管理,包括新增布局、删除布局、编辑布局、设为默认等操作。
页面设计
在新版页面设计器【页面设计】菜单下,可对业务对象的页面布局进行建模设计,以下为设计器新增功能。
1. 控件数据源绑定
方式一:在画布新增控件并手动进行字段映射。
新版页面设计器提供文本、基础资料等可与实体字段映射的控件,这些控件统一新增一个【字段映射】属性,用于控件与实体的绑定。
单据体控件则需先映射单据体,再进行单据体字段映射。
方式二:从实体树添加字段,自动完成字段映射。
2. 控件分组升级
细化控件分类,并重新梳理排序 ;
使控件清晰化,减少寻找控件的时间;
相似组件打组,简化页面布局;
可通过锚点快速进行控件类型定位。
3. 属性分组升级
细化属性,并重新梳理排序 ;
使属性清晰化,减少寻找属性的时间。
4. 画布快捷编辑
在控件快速工具栏增加【快速属性设置】功能,可快速设置控件的基础属性与样式方案;
添加控件时,自动展开快速属性设置框,无需强依赖右侧属性面板,快捷编辑控件属性。
5. 批量样式编辑
工具栏批量样式设置:多选控件后,可点击画布顶部工具栏进行批量样式设置,可设置样式为加粗、字体颜色、背景色;
属性面板批量样式设置:多选控件后,右侧属性面板显示所选控件的共有样式属性,并可对属性进行设置,对所选控件均生效。
6. 快速样式方案
对于样式风格较为丰富的控件,提供样式【方案】设置,内置多种样式方案,可一键选择样式方案。
提供样式【方案】属性的控件包含【页签】、【字段】、【复选框】、【单选按钮组】、【按钮】、【进度条】、【时间轴】、【向导控件】、【锚点】等。
批量编辑
批量编辑功能用于表单、列表字段的可见性、锁定性、允许复制、必录等属性的批量性调整,因功能范围为整个页面,故优化功能入口,调整到设计器顶部导航的页面级功能中。
插件管理
插件管理是页面开发中的常用功能,故将插件管理入口调整到新版设计器顶部导航中,优化设计器功能布局。新增【事件管理】功能,可查看被插件覆盖的事件。
基本信息
原版设计器的页面参数在根节点进行设置,层级隐藏太深,且无明确功能引导。在新版设计器中,对于页面的基础信息,如页面类型、标识、名称等,在页面级参数中进行统一管理。
页面设计器
本文2024-09-23 00:22:54发表“云苍穹知识”栏目。
本文链接:https://wenku.my7c.com/article/kingdee-cangqiong-139100.html